John Donald Mitchell

Halifax, Nova Scotia
Grant of Arms
December 19, 1997
Vol. III, p. 208

Arms of John Donald Mitchell

[ previous page ]

Blazon

Arms

Sable on a fess Gules fimbriated Argent between in chief three mascles and in base a ship's helm wheel two arrows in saltire heads upward all Or;

Crest

Issuant from a rim Or bearing the numerals 1784 Sable a hand proper holding a carpenter's square Argent;

Motto

FAVENTE DEO SUPERO. This Latin phrase means "By God’s favour, I conquer".
